Glaucoma Diagnostic Procedures

Diagnosing glaucoma requires more than a simple vision chart or a single pressure reading. Because early glaucoma causes no pain and gradually impairs side vision before central sight is affected, eye care specialists rely on a multi-step evaluation.

A comprehensive diagnostic battery assesses internal eye pressure, drainage anatomy, optic nerve health, and visual function.

Core Glaucoma Diagnostic Tests

Procedure

Clinical Name

What It Evaluates

Why It Is Essential

Eye Pressure Check

Tonometry

Intraocular pressure (IOP) inside the eye.

High IOP is the primary treatable risk factor for optic nerve damage. Goldmann applanation is considered the clinical gold standard.

Drainage Angle Exam

Gonioscopy

The anterior chamber angle where the cornea meets the iris.

Determines whether the eye’s fluid drainage system is wide open, narrow, or completely blocked.

Corneal Thickness Test

Pachymetry

Central corneal thickness measured in microns.

Cornea thickness directly impacts IOP accuracy; thin corneas can cause artificially low pressure readings.

Visual Field Mapping

Perimetry

Full range of peripheral (side) and central vision.

Identifies blind spots (scotomas) before noticeable functional vision loss occurs.

Nerve Fiber Imaging

Optical Coherence Tomography (OCT)

High-resolution cross-sections of the retinal nerve fiber layer (RNFL).

Catches microscopic structural thinning of the optic nerve long before field defects appear.

Dilated Nerve Exam

Ophthalmoscopy / Biomicroscopy

Optic nerve head architecture and cup-to-disc ratio.

Allows direct stereoscopic visualization to check for optic disc cupping, pallor, or hemorrhages.

 

What to Expect During Your Evaluation

  • Topical Drops: Numbing drops are administered for tonometry and gonioscopy to ensure comfort, followed by dilating drops to widen your pupils for a complete view of the retina and optic nerve.
  • Non-Invasive Scans: OCT imaging and digital fundus photography are contact-free, quick, and completely painless.
  • Interactive Testing: Visual field perimetry requires you to sit comfortably in a dim room and click a response button whenever flashes of light appear in your peripheral vision.
  • Baseline Establishment: Results from these tests serve as a permanent digital benchmark, allowing your ophthalmologist to track structural stability or detect subtle progression during future follow-ups.

A complete diagnostic workup is essential for catching optic nerve changes early, enabling targeted treatment to protect and maintain long-term vision.
